Vincent Minnelli’s sumptuous musical about family love and romantic awakening gives us an entire year in the life of the Smith family. Little does Margaret Sullavan know it’s her least favourite store-clerk, Jimmy Stewart, whose words she's falling for. Best Christmas movies of all time The Shop Around The Corner (1940)Įrnst Lubitsch’s bittersweet classic makes the Christmas shopping season the occasion for a forlorn epistolary romance.
